Cob house buyers search by method and climate region

Most traffic for cob house builders is long-tail and region-aware. "Oregon cob cottage builder Pacific Northwest", "hand-mixed cob Southwest", "barefoot cob workshop Rocky Mountain". A single archive page cannot rank for those queries, and writing 30 climate regions by hand is a non-starter.

SleekRank reads the Cob Cottage Company network and niche cob rosters and uses one base WordPress page as the template. Each row becomes a URL like /cob-house-builders/{slug}/ with fields for cob method (Oregon cob, hand-mixed, foot-mixed, machine-mixed), roof system, climate zone, code-approval status, and workshops mapped in.

Cob method is the column that drives intent. Oregon cob, hand-mixed, foot-mixed, and machine-mixed shoppers are looking for very different teachers and builders. With cob_method and region driven by one sheet, a roster edit flows into every row page, the regional hub, and the method cross-cut on the next cache cycle without anyone editing dozens of pages.

Why cob house SEO rewards a row per builder URL

Cob shoppers do not search for generic terms. They search for the exact method plus region combination that matches the cottage they are imagining and the teacher or builder they can travel to. Someone hunting for Oregon cob cottage Pacific Northwest does not click into a catch-all archive, they click into the result that names the right method and the right region.

A buyer asking for hand-mixed cob Southwest or machine-mixed cob Great Lakes expects to land on a page that names both. Generic archive pages filtered by URL parameter cannot rank for those, because Google ranks pages, not parameter combinations. SleekRank inverts the architecture: every method and region combination becomes a real WordPress page with its own H1, schema, and roster.

Workshop schedules and code-approval status flow from one sheet.
